StoryBoard vs Toon Boom Storyboard Pro

A professional-grade drawing, storyboarding, camera, and animatic application built for artists and studio pipelines.

The short answer

Choose Toon Boom Storyboard Pro when its specialist strengths match the work you need today. Choose StoryBoard when you want an existing screenplay to move through scene review, approved shots, cast references, live board generation, and coverage review.

Important context

StoryBoard is still a private beta.

StoryBoard currently ships whole-script scene mapping, scene selection, shot breakdowns, cast-reference setup, live board generation, retries, coverage-focused continuity review, and PDF export.

It does not yet replace precise 3D previs, a professional storyboard artist, mature client sign-off software, or a complete AI video-production suite. Visual consistency remains model-dependent and every important frame still needs human review.
